Description
Witch hazel has clusters of sweetly scented flowers clinging to bare twigs that appear in winter. In autumn, the bright green leaves turn spectacular shades of yellow, orange, and red. It is a lovely specimen plant for a sunny winter border or woodland edge, where its scent can be appreciated. The flowering twigs on a Witch Hazel tree can be cut to add fragrance to the house in winter.
Flower Colours:
Arnold’s Promise – Yellow
Diane – Red
Pallida – Yellow
